1
0
mirror of https://github.com/apache/lucene.git synced 2025-03-04 15:29:28 +00:00

Fix a bug in skipTo().

git-svn-id: https://svn.apache.org/repos/asf/lucene/java/trunk@150192 13f79535-47bb-0310-9956-ffa450edef68
This commit is contained in:
Doug Cutting 2004-02-09 18:10:45 +00:00
parent 93c33c3e12
commit 37196df9e3

@ -196,9 +196,9 @@ class SegmentTermDocs implements TermDocs {
lastSkipDoc = skipDoc;
lastFreqPointer = freqPointer;
lastProxPointer = proxPointer;
if (skipDoc >= doc)
if (skipDoc != 0 && skipDoc >= doc)
numSkipped += skipInterval;
if ((count + numSkipped + skipInterval) > df)
break; // no more skips